The EXE_CANNOT_FIND_ZONE error in Call of Duty: Black Ops generally indicates that the game is unable to locate or load essential "fastfiles" required to boot the application. This issue is typically caused by broken or missing game files, localization errors, or incorrect launch settings. Core Solutions to Fix EXE_CANNOT_FIND_ZONE 1. Verify Game Integrity (Steam)
Ensure that both Call of Duty: Black Ops and Call of Duty: Black Ops - Multiplayer are fully updated, as they share many of the same zone files. Run as Administrator and Compatibility Mode

The most common culprit is a missing or broken localization.txt file in your game folder. The game uses this file to determine whether to look for English ( en ), French ( fr ), or other localized assets.
